      Associates in Emergency Care is a DC Metropolitan area based company dedicated to providing area Fire and EMS agencies, hospitals, and other healthcare professionals with quality medical training.  

    We offer several Emergency Medical Technician (EMT) programs throughout the region, from Virginia EMT-Basic to National Registry EMT-Paramedic.  We promise straight forward instruction and provide the latest in educational tools.  For a complete price list and schedule of our course offerings, please follow this link.  If you would like more detailed information about these programs, click here.

     In the ever changing world of EMS, we keep current healthcare providers up to date with the latest in EMS trends through continuing medical education (CME) programs and re-certification in
CPR, ACLS, PALS, PEPP, and ITLS (formerly BTLS).

    Upon request, we can set-up community First-aid & CPR/AED classes in your area.  For more details, please email Gretchen Wills.


Associates in Emergency Care is proud to announce that it's EMT-Paramedic program has been nationally accredited since 2003 through the Virginia Office of EMS & 
CoAEMSP.
